知识库 : 关于数据平台的操作说明

 

Edit Document

1 操作流程

2 模块介绍

 

3 功能介绍

3.1 数据源

3-1-1 数据源访问界面

3-1-2 数据源添加界面

 

【操作步骤】 功能导航 - 企业建模平台 - 系统平台 - 数据源,双击。

【功能描述】 选择分析所用到的数据源,其中:

“有效数据源”为 NC 后台配置的数据源;

“执行数据源”为供分析所用的数据源;

“默认定义数据源”为新建数据源默认设置;

3.2 语义元数据

3-2-1 语义元数据访问节点

3-2-2 语义元数据功能界面

 

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据,双击。

【功能描述】 管理报表分析中所有使用到的表。

【特别说明】 1) 语义元数据的数据源是针对每张物理表存在的数据库而确定的。 2) “当前数据源”即数据库默认数据源。

3.2.1 新增

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 新增,单击;添加表信息;保存。

【功能描述】 在数据库里新建一张物理表。

3-2-1-1 新增界面

 

3.2.2 修改

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 修改。

【功能描述】 对选中物理表的属性进行修改、保存操作。

3-2-2-1 修改界面

 

3.2.3 删除

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 删除。

【功能描述】 删除选中物理表。

3.2.4 工具

3-2-4-1 工具菜单

 

1    批量修改表数据源

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 批量修改表数据源。

【功能描述】 批量修改“语义元数据”里的所有物理表数据源。

 

3-2-4-2 批量数据源修改界面

 

2    导入物理表

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 导入物理表。

【功能描述】 将数据库中单个物理表导入平台。所有文件夹不能有重复物理表。

 

3-2-4-3 单个物理表导入

3    批量导入物理表

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 批量导入物理表。

【功能描述】 将数据库中多个物理表导入平台。

3-2-4-4 多个物理表导入

4    重建物理表

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 重建物理表。

【功能描述】 当“语义元数据”里的某张表在数据库中缺失不存在的时候,可以通过此功能在数据库重新创建缺失表。

【特别说明】 判断是否缺失的唯一条件:表名称;如果数据库表没有缺失则点击此功能无任何现象。

3-2-4-4 重建物理表

5    导入 excel

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 导入 excel

【功能描述】 将 excel 数据手动导入数据库中。

【特别说明】 1) excel 格式导入只能默认导入第一页签的数据内容,不支持导入多个页签或自定义页签内容的导入,并且只支持 office2003

 

2) 在“工具 - 导入 excel- 选择文件”操作时,必须先设置“数据区域标题行数”然后再选择文件;

3) 在“工具” - “导入 excel ”操作时,必须设置唯一的“索引标识”,否则 guid 相等只能成功插入一条记录;

 

3-2-4-5 导入 excel

6    导入

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 导入。

【功能描述】 将语义元数据备份的 .bap 文件数据恢复。

【特别说明】 1) 只能恢复元数据信息,如果物理表删除是无法恢复的,只能“重建物理表”;

              2) 导入时如果 .bap 文件的父级文件夹名字已经存在,则无法导入;

3-2-4-6 导入

7    导出

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 导出。

【功能描述】 将语义元数据备份为 .bap 文件。

【特别说明】 如果备份少量的物理表,必需勾选“只导出选中的定义而不导出分类结构”,否则将无法导入。

 

3-2-4-7 导出

3.2.5 数据预览

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 数据预览。

【功能描述】 浏览所选表中的数据,可以进行编辑并保存为 excel

3-2-5 数据预览

3.3 语义模型

3-3-1 语义模型节点

3-3-2 语义模型功能界面

 

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型,双击。

【功能描述】 建立表与表之间的关联,包含筛选、排序、参数等功能。

【特别说明】 1) 语义模型的数据源有两层含义:提供了所有元数据的数据集运行的数据库环境;设置为默认的数据源。

              2) 此功能主要优势是:实现事实表与事实表之间的 JOIN 连接; 并且可以通过相同的 GUID 来连接,也可以实现高级 JOIN 连接功能。

 

3.3.1 新增

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 新增 .

【功能描述】 新建一个语义模型。

3-3-1-1 新增界面

3.3.2 修改

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 修改。

【功能描述】 对选中的语义模型属性进行修改、保存操作。

3-3-2-1 修改界面

3.3.3 删除

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 删除。

【功能描述】 删除选中的语义模型。

3.3.4 编辑

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 编辑。

【功能描述】 实现语义模型的复制、粘贴、剪切功能。

3.3.5 查询

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 查询。

【功能描述】 通过条件精确查找语义模型,可定制查询方案。

 

3-3-5-1 修改界面

3.3.6 刷新

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 刷新。

【功能描述】 刷新页面内容。

 

3.3.7 工具

3-3-7-1 工具菜单

 

1    导入

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 工具 - 导入。

【功能描述】 将语义模型备份的 .bap 文件数据恢复。

【特别说明】 导入时如果 .bap 文件的父级文件夹名字已经存在,则无法导入;

3-3-7-2 导入

2    导出

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 导出。

【功能描述】 将语义元数据备份为 .bap 文件。

【特别说明】 如果备份少量的物理表,必需勾选“只导出选中的定义而不导出分类结构”,否则将无法导入。

 

3-3-7-3 导出

3    性能监控

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义元数据 - 工具 - 性能监控。

【功能描述】 跟踪语义模型的执行过程,从而能快速定位问题所在。

 

3-3-7-4 性能监控

4    批量修改表数据源

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 工具 - 批量修改表数据源。

【功能描述】 批量修改“语义模型”里的所有模型数据源。

3-3-7-5 批量数据源修改界面

5    执行物化策略

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 工具 - 执行物化策略

【功能描述】

6    物化策略管理

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 工具 - 执行物化策略

【功能描述】

7    结构概览

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 工具 - 结构概览

【功能描述】 查看表与表的关联结构图。

3-3-7-6 结构概览

8    执行评估

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 工具 - 执行评估

【功能描述】 显示语义模型执行信息。

 

3-3-7-5 执行评估

3.3.8 语义模型

1    设计

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 语义模型 - 设计

【功能描述】 编辑语义模型,实现元数据(元数据来源包括: NC 元数据、元定义、语义脚本、数据加工、业务数据)添加、修改、删除;

NC 元数据:来源于 NC 数据库的元数据信息

元定义:来源于语义元数据、语义模型、 NC 数据字典,此处可以扩展 ( 企业建模平台 - 系统平台 - 分析平台 - 元定义驱动 )

语义脚本:通过 SQL 和自定义函数来生成表。

数据加工:使用 JAVA 代码来定义一段取数逻辑(需要实例讲解)。

业务数据:

3-3-8-1 语义模型设计界面

2    执行

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 语义模型 - 执行

【功能描述】 预览语义模型。

3.3.9 全局变量

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 语义模型 - 全局变量

【功能描述】 预置全局变量,可以增加、删除。

 

3-3-9-1 全局变量管理界面

 

3.4 分析主题

3-4-1 主题分析节点

3-4-2 主题分析功能界面

 

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题。

【功能描述】 建立多维的主题分析模型。  

3.4.1 新增

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 新增

【功能描述】 新建一个多维分析主题模型。

3-4-1-1 新增界面

3.4.2 修改

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 修改。

【功能描述】 对选中的分析主题属性进行修改、保存操作。

3-4-2-1 修改界面

3.4.3 删除

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 删除。

【功能描述】 删除选中的主题分析项。

3.4.4 编辑

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 编辑。

【功能描述】 实现主题分析项的复制、粘贴、剪切功能。

3.4.5 刷新

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 刷新。

【功能描述】 刷新页面内容。

 

3.4.6 工具

3-4-6-1 工具菜单

 

1    导入

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 工具 - 导入。

【功能描述】 将主题分析模型备份的 .bap 文件数据恢复。

【特别说明】 导入时如果 .bap 文件的父级文件夹名字已经存在,则无法导入;

3-4-6-2 导入

2    导出

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 主题分析 - 工具 - 导出。

【功能描述】 将分析主题备份为 .bap 文件。

 

3-4-6-3 导出

3    批量修改表数据源

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 工具 - 批量修改表数据源。

【功能描述】 批量修改“分析主题”里的所有模型数据源。

3-4-6-4 批量数据源修改界面

3.4.7 主题设计

【操作步骤】 功能导航 - 开发平台 - 分析平台 - 分析主题 - 主题设计

【功能描述】 针对分析主题将语义元数据或语义模型进行关联并设计为多维的 CUBE 分析模型。

 

 

3-4-7-1 主题设计界面

1    添加多维多维数据集

 

3-4-7-2 添加多维数据集

2    添加维度

如果维度添加在“多维数据集”外部标识公共维度,可以被多个数据集应用;如果维度添加在“多维数据集”内部表示只能被本数据集使用;

第一步:设置“元定义”属性

第二步:设置“级别”属性

“级别类型”:一般用于时间列中,可以设置。

第三步:设置“层级”属性

第四步:设置“共享维度”属性

第五步:在“多维数据集”中“添加引用维度”。设置引用维度属性。

3    添加时间维度

可以添加不同粒度的时间维度表;可以添加自定义的会计日期;

4    添加指标

在“多维数据集”目录下右键“添加指标”设置属性。

5    添加属性

针对新添加维度增加附加属性;

6    添加计算成员

针对新添加计算度量值增加附加属性;

 

Attachments: